defs win WCG Portuguese qualifier
The recent changes in the lineup of the Defining Stars team have proven to be worthy, as this Sunday they defeated K1ck for a spot at the World Cyber Games in Korea.
de_nuke would be the first map, starting off as Counter-Terrorists K1ck were able to stomp on defs by finishing the first half with a 10-5 lead, but defs wouldn't take that lead for granted as they would only allow their opponents to win 4 more rounds before finishing off the map with the score of 16-14.
In the second map, de_dust2, all eyes were on Ricardo "fox" Pacheco as it's on this map where his big green gun shines, but it would be Tiago "dzt" Gonçalves from defs who would show off his sniper kills by hitting some crucial shots.
Playing on the CT side, defs would show good teamplay as most of their bombsite retakes would be successful, eventually they would win the first half with the score of 11-4, leaving k1ck with little maneuver to regain the confidence to win the 12 rounds necessary. As Terrorists defs would win the pistol and the following 3 rounds, K1ck would win one more round but unfortunately defs already had 15 rounds and they would win the following round, ending the match with the final score of 16-5.
Three years later, defs will once again represent the Portuguese colours at the WCG with the following line-up:
Tiago "dzt" Gonçalves
Ricardo "rmn" Oliveira
André "keznitt" Morais
João "DARKY" Ribeiro
João "ehz" Monteiro
With this victory defs will add the WCG to their attendance list as well, with the ESWC spot already won last month.
